WebSep 14, 2024 · The GFR results seen in healthy individuals with normal kidney function. Normal GFR Levels Chart by Age. Age (years) Average estimated GFR % 20 – 29: 116 30 – 39: 107 40 – 49: 99 50 – 59: 93 60 – 69: 85 70+ 75: Remember: GFR declines with age, even in people without kidney disease.

Why should BUN and creatinine levels not be used as a sole means of estimating GFR? WebApr 20, 2024 · Creatinine is one of the things that the kidneys filter from the blood. If the kidneys start to lose some function, blood creatinine level rises. The creatinine level is used to calculate an estimate of the GFR …
